Finding Our Way Home

Not long ago, Miles and I had been out running errands and were on the drive back to the house. We don't live in a very big place, and so he's taken notice of our surroundings and is already learning where we are and if we should turn left or right at certain intersections. But being a child, he still wants to be reassured that his guesses are correct. On this particular trip, however, the wording of his question went right to my heart and it felt like God was -- once again -- helping me to see the world through the eyes of my child.

Miles simply asked, "Mama, is this the way home?" but when he said the word 'home,' it sounded different somehow. It sounded beautiful, and it made me think of heaven.

I thought to myself, This is what God means when he says we should be like a child! I should be asking, "Father, is this the way Home? Should I go right or left? What should I do in this situation?" And it needs to be like this every day, every hour. I am supposed to look to Him for my needs, my direction.

"Trust in the Lord with all your heart and lean not on your own understanding."  ~ Proverbs 3:5
